Set in 19th century England, the narrative follows Felix, a young farm laborer, as he navigates the harsh realities of rural life. Jefferies vividly depicts the beauty and brutality of the countryside while highlighting the struggles of the working class, including poverty and social inequality. Through Felix's determination to improve his family's situation, the novel offers a poignant exploration of hope and resilience amidst adversity. This reprint aims to preserve the cultural significance of Jefferies' work for future generations.
